Pre Med CC: Overcoming Imposter Syndrome and Building Your Professional Identity

11:00 am – 12:30 pm
January 21

Join us for an empowering workshop on overcoming imposter syndrome and building your professional identity. Do you feel like a fraud in your career? Do you struggle with self-doubt and lack of confidence? This workshop will provide practical strategies for overcoming imposter syndrome and building a strong and confident professional identity. We will explore techniques for recognizing and celebrating your skills and abilities, seeking out support and mentorship, and setting goals to help you succeed. Take the first step towards greater professional confidence and register for this workshop today! Dr. Campa will use her leadership role at UC Davis School of Medicine and her own journey to illustrate how to overcome imposter syndrome and build your professional identity.
